Ground Operators Increased Demand on Sanitation and Other Advanced Technologies

Over the past few months, IATA has issued a number of guidelines for aviation stakeholders. One of which, the ground handlers that serves as the backbones of the industry. Various recommendations on passenger check in, transfer, gate handling, baggage and cargo handling, ramp handling, ULD handling, aircraft cleaning as well as catering handling has been issued to guide operators and ground handling providers in carrying out their operation during and after the pandemic.
INCREASED DEMAND TO EQUIP GSE WITH STERILIZING DEVICES AND OTHER ADVANCED TECHNOLOGIES
During this global disruption, ground handlers are required to rethink beyond their normal business and operational processes. There would be an increased demand to equip Ground Support Equipment (GSE) with sterilizing devices and other advanced technologies that will help to restore air travellers confidence.
